Jackson Purdue Lever is pleased to have contributed to the successful appeal outcome for a national developer client, helping to bring forward the redevelopment of a Norwich site for a new large-format food store.

The planning application was subject to detailed scrutiny throughout the process. Objections were raised by national supermarket operators and independent food store businesses in Norfolk, with the retail planning case reviewed closely on behalf of the local planning authority. Although officers had recommended approval, the application was refused by the planning committee. The refusal reasons related to the loss of an existing community facility, the removal of trees and concerns that the proposals did not sufficiently promote sustainable travel.

Following the submission of comprehensive statements of case, the local planning authority confirmed that it would not defend the stated reasons for refusal. The Inquiry therefore focused on representations from third parties, including concerns around the future of the existing bowling facility and the suitability of the site’s location.

In allowing the appeal, the Inspector weighed the issues relating to the community use, trees and highways matters against the fallback position available on the site. This fallback position was significant, as the existing facility could be converted to retail use without the need for planning permission under recent changes to the Use Classes Order.

The appeal decision also acknowledged the wider advantages of the scheme, including improved accessibility, better pedestrian and cycle links, new employment opportunities and investment in local retail provision.
